After having lost a blowout in their previous game against Military Magnet Academy, Carvers Bay was happy to have turned things around on Saturday. They strolled past the Conway Tigers with points to spare, taking the game 46-28. Given the Bears' advantage in MaxPreps' South Carolina basketball rankings (they are ranked 37th, while the Tigers are ranked 194th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.

Carvers Bay had a senior duo take command as D'Essence Graham posted 11 points in addition to six boards and six steals and Alana Morris had seven points along with six boards and three steals. Those six steals set a new season-high mark for Graham. The team also got some help courtesy of Jasmyn Jenkins, who put up 11 points and four steals.
Carvers Bay sm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 19 offensive boards.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Conway only pulled down seven offensive rebounds.
Conway lost despite a true team effort on offense, the best among them being Dae?Viyana Willis, who posted nine points and three steals. That's the most points Willis has posted since back in January of 2024. Another player making a difference was Ahchiya Hill, who had six points and eight rebounds.
Carvers Bay is on a roll lately: they've won seven of their last nine games, which provided a nice bump to their 9-3 record this season. As for Conway, they dropped their record down to 0-9 with the defeat, which was their fifth straight on the road dating back to last season.
Carvers Bay did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next contest, a 49-36 victory against Marion on the 30th. As for Conway, they also wasted no time getting back out on the court and have already played their next match, a 30-20 loss against Lee Central on the 30th.
